Released 11 Dec 2013

Order Entry

When entering a digital surfacing job, and pre-selecting a donor blank with an add power (whether truly an add, or a degression), no longer automatically populate the ADD field on the Rx screen with the add from the blank.  This was done for compatibility with digital designs which use a split-add design (part of the add on the donor blank and part incorporated into the back-surface design) (version 6.34.00).

Digital Surfacing

Some LDS calculators will calculate a center thickness much thinner than others, because of the design of the back surface.  In certain circumstances, Rx-Universe could omit a blank from consideration because it appears to be too thin, but in fact might work because of the CT calculations of the LDS.  The check in Rx-Universe for blank center thickness has been relaxed to avoid this error (version 6.34.00).


Calculations

Calculation of ELLH has been modified to ensure that ELLH can never be larger than the CRIB value, nor larger than the DIA of the blank (version 6.34.00).

Device Interfaces

The VCA interface has been modified to correct a problem where the number of points sent to the INDO digital calculator could be changed if a previously received LMS file, also from INDO, contained TRCFMT records with a different number of points than that specified in the LDI file (version 6.33.05).

Special handling has been added for the non-standard label “_BRANCH”; this label will be treated as non-chiral, and is used for Vision-Ease digital (version 6.33.06).

Support for LDVEN, PHOTO labels has been added to the VCA interface (version 6.34.00).

If a value is blank for a text field, Rx-Universe would previously send a space in the interface.  This caused problems for some devices; if a text value is blank, Rx-Universe now sends nothing for the value (version 6.34.00).

On the device setup screen for a VCA device, a new checkbox has been added to suppress cribbing.  This replaces the older method of using a value of 0 in the “Cribbing Allowance” fields to suppress cribbing.  This also means that the cribbing allowance fields can be set to 0, which will cause the calculated cribbing values to be sent to the device, with no “extra” added at the device interface (version 6.34.00).

 

ART and Nucleo Blocker Interfaces

Enhanced support for the Nucleo and ART blockers from SatisLoh has been added, included setting blocking methods for each system-wide, by material, by lens style, and by individual order.  When using either of these new blocking methods, Rx-Universe will select the correct ART or Nucleo block based on lab-specified rules, on the new Nucleo tab in System Parameters.
